C# OBJECT KULLANıMı NO FURTHER MYSTERY

C# Object Kullanımı No Further Mystery

C# Object Kullanımı No Further Mystery

Blog Article



Sınıflar soyut olarak bildirilebilir; başka bir deyişle bir veya henüz bir küme yöntemin uygulaması yoktur. Soyut sınıfların örneği elden oluşturulamasa da, muallel uygulamayı sağlayıcı özge sınıflar midein taban sınıflar olarak misyon yapabilir.

Property’ler memba kodun mahdut bir syntax kullanarak metot çağırmasına izin verir. CLR iki çbedel property sunar: parametresiz property, dümdüz property olarak adlandırılan, ve her dilde adı farklı olan parametreli property. Örneğin C#’ta parametreli property’lere Indexer denir.

Protected: Arama, salt türetilen sınıflar yahut aynı derlemedeki sınıflar aracılığıyla erişilebilir hale hasılat. Bu durumda, yoklamaün erişimi sınırlanmışdır ve yalnızca belirli sınıflar aracılığıyla erişilebilir.

Örneğin veritabanından bir yiyecek silindiğinde bir metodun çalıştırılması, dosya silindiğinde bir metodun çtuzakıştırılması delegate ile strüktürlır.

Şimdi projemizi çtuzakıştıralım ve Circle button nesnesine tıklanıldığında Listbox nesnesine eklenen verileri görelim.

Bana dayak geçmek isterseniz, bildirişim sayfamda verdiğim içtimai medya hesaplarımı izlem edebilirsiniz.

GenerateMember: Regülatör tarafından kendiliğinden olarak ad oluşturulup oluşturulmayacağını belirler.

Şimdi burada Buttona tıkladığımızda listbox’a eklenecek olan selen MyShape derslikındaki boş string ifadesi bileğil, MyCircle klasındaki “Drawed Circle” ifadesidir.

Zımnında Encapsülation’i daha palas kılmaktadır. Hassaten property’lerde field olarak kullanılabilir. Property’lerin teşhismı zirdaki imza kabilinden dokumalır.

İkinci parametre ise vaka sonucunda çkırmızııştırılacak metoda hikâye ile alakalı bilim tevdi etmek yürekin kullanılır.

Alfabemızın C# Object Kullanımı yukarıdaki satırlarında da bahsettiğimiz kabil struct C#’ta value type yaratabileceğimiz örgüdır.

İfade with , bulunan bir örneğin kopyası olan fakat belirtilen özellik değerleri bileğçalışmatirilmiş yeni bir şart örneği oluşturmanıza imkân tanır.

Sıkıntı burada dü adet nesnenin oluşturulması değil, Singleton paternine rağmen ansızın ziyade nesnenin oluşturulabilme ihtimalidir. Bunun sebebi, Singleton tasavvurını uyguladığımız sınıfa meydana getirilen talepler farklı Threadlar üzerinden gerçekleştiriliyorsa şayet ‘nesne == null’ kontrolörüne T zamanında çabucak zait(n sayı) istem ulaşabilmekte(ihtimal) ve bu eşzamanlı ulaşan taleplerin her biri ‘true’ olarak if koşullarından geçerek nesne üretim scopeuna erişebilmektedirler. Henüz güzel bir ifadeyle erişebilme ihtimaline sahiptirler.

Karada revan vesait sınıfında Otomobilleri tanılamamladık. Otomobiller klasında X bir markayı tanılamamladık. Her derslik bir üst kategorisinin derslikından bırakıt tuzakır. Böylecene XX Markası dediğimizde o dershaneın, karada giden motorlu bir taşıt olduğunu biliriz. İşte tüm bu strüktürya OOP Türkçe ifadesi ile NYP deriz.

Report this page